Jump to Content
Get in Touch
Headquarters

Jl. Anggrek Cendrawasih Raya No.5 4, RT.4/RW.7, Slipi, Kec. Palmerah, Kota Jakarta Barat, Daerah Khusus Ibukota Jakarta 11480

Connect
Easy Digital Downloads 🕒 14 Min Read

Shopify vs WordPress for Digital Products: Which Keeps More Money in Your Pocket in 2026?

Fachremy Putra Senior WordPress Developer
Last Updated: Apr 17, 2026 • 13:45 GMT+7
Shopify vs WordPress for Digital Products: Which Keeps More Money in Your Pocket in 2026?

Selling digital goods presents the illusion of a 100% profit margin, at least until your e-commerce platform begins slicing into your revenue with hidden transaction fees and monthly app subscriptions. When choosing between Shopify vs WordPress for digital products, the decision ultimately dictates whether your infrastructure supports your growth or actively taxes it.

High-income creators and B2B software agencies frequently get trapped inside expensive SaaS ecosystems. As download volumes spike and license complexity increases, the scalability of these rented platforms brings severe financial penalties. You stop paying for hosting and start paying a premium for basic delivery functionality.

In my experience architecting global sites, relying on restricted third-party SaaS for digital distribution becomes a mathematical disadvantage as your store scales. This analysis will break down the exact technical architecture, server optimization requirements, and ROI math to determine the most cost-effective platform for selling digital products in 2026.

The Core Philosophy: Rented Land vs. Owned Assets

The fundamental difference between Shopify and WordPress is architecture ownership; Shopify operates as a Software-as-a-Service (SaaS) where you rent server space and abide by their API limits, whereas WordPress is an open-source framework granting absolute control over your database, data, and server environment.

Building a high-traffic digital product business on rented land exposes your revenue stream to sudden pricing shifts and rigid platform policy changes. Shopify controls the underlying infrastructure. While this handles baseline server maintenance automatically, it severely restricts your access to raw database queries. It also enforces strict API rate limits that can quickly bottleneck custom software licensing integrations or high-volume B2B portals.

For professional creators and enterprise agencies, absolute data ownership is a non-negotiable requirement. When you build your digital storefront on WordPress, you own the asset entirely. This directly impacts business valuation. A self-hosted WordPress architecture running on a dedicated cloud environment commands a significantly higher multiple during an acquisition. The buyer acquires an independent infrastructure, not just a rented storefront completely dependent on third-party SaaS apps to function. You control the custom codebase, the server architecture, and the entire checkout flow without paying a continuous toll to a middleman.

Shopify Architecture for Digital Goods: The Pros, Cons, and Technical Debt

Shopify handles digital goods natively up to a strict file size limit, but enterprise distribution requires premium third-party applications like SendOwl or Sky Pilot to manage complex software licensing and automated delivery. The platform is undeniably engineered with physical product logistics in mind. When you attempt to bend its architecture to serve heavy digital downloads or complex B2B software subscriptions, you immediately run into technical debt and recurring cost multipliers.

The primary advantage of Shopify is speed to market. The out-of-the-box setup provides a fully managed global CDN, robust SSL handling, and the highly optimized Shopify Checkout UI. You do not need to configure Nginx caching rules or worry about server uptime during a massive product launch. For a creator selling a simple 2MB PDF guide, this frictionless setup makes perfect sense.

The scaling problem begins when your product catalog outgrows basic functionality. The native Shopify Digital Downloads app is notoriously basic. It lacks advanced license key generation, PDF stamping to prevent piracy, and robust customer dashboard management. To achieve enterprise-grade delivery, you are forced to pay the “App Tax.” You must integrate external SaaS products like SendOwl, Filemonk, or Sky Pilot. These applications charge you monthly based on storage limits and order volume.

Transaction fees compound this architectural flaw. If you operate in a region where Shopify Payments is unavailable, or if your B2B model requires a custom integration with gateways like Stripe or Lemon Squeezy, Shopify penalizes you. They impose an additional transaction fee ranging from 0.5% to 2% on every single sale, simply for using an external payment processor. When your digital storefront generates high six-figure revenues, that platform fee becomes a catastrophic leak in your profit margin.

WordPress Architecture for Digital Goods: The Easy Digital Downloads (EDD) Paradigm

WordPress relies on specialized architecture like Easy Digital Downloads (EDD) 3.x to bypass the database bloat of physical e-commerce plugins, providing a streamlined schema built exclusively for digital files and software licensing. When architecting a digital storefront on WordPress, the immediate instinct is often to install WooCommerce. However, for non-physical goods, this introduces unnecessary database overhead. I have extensively benchmarked the server overhead of these two plugins in my article Selling Digital Files: EDD or WooCommerce Benchmarks. The Server Bloat Crisis: Architecting WordPress to Sell Digital Files Without Tanking Performance, so we will focus purely on EDD for this comparison.

The architectural advantage of EDD 3.x lies in its custom database tables. It does not waste queries checking for shipping zones, physical inventory weight, or complex tax classes meant for tangible goods. This results in incredibly fast database queries, directly translating to a lightning-fast Time to First Byte (TTFB) and a frictionless checkout experience.

You also eliminate the SaaS platform tax completely. WordPress and EDD do not take a percentage of your sales. You are entirely free to process payments through standard Stripe or PayPal setups, paying only the standard gateway processing fees. If you sell $100,000 worth of software licenses, WordPress takes $0. The exact same revenue volume on a basic Shopify plan utilizing a third-party gateway would cost you $2,000 in pure platform penalty fees, ignoring the monthly app subscriptions required just to deliver the files.

The trade-off for this absolute financial and architectural freedom is technical responsibility. A high-traffic EDD environment demands rigorous server management. You must configure your own enterprise cloud hosting infrastructure, optimize LiteSpeed Web Server or Nginx, implement robust object caching like Redis, and deploy proactive security measures. It requires the expertise of a senior developer to ensure the database remains optimized and the server scales dynamically during high-volume product drops.

The 2026 Cost Breakdown: A 12-Month Projection (The ROI Math)

A 12-month cost projection for a digital product store generating $10,000 monthly reveals that WordPress using Easy Digital Downloads saves businesses thousands of dollars annually compared to Shopify’s combined subscription, app, and transaction fees. When you evaluate the architecture purely through the lens of Return on Investment (ROI), the compounding costs of a SaaS ecosystem become impossible to ignore.

Let us map out a realistic 2026 business scenario. You run a B2B software agency or a high-income digital creator hub. Your store processes 200 transactions per month at an average order value of $50, generating $10,000 in monthly revenue ($120,000 annually). You require advanced file delivery, software license key generation, and a custom payment gateway integration.

Here is the exact mathematical breakdown comparing Shopify Advanced against a self-hosted WordPress enterprise architecture over a single year.

Infrastructure ComponentShopify Advanced EcosystemWordPress + EDD Architecture
Platform Subscription$4,788/year ($399/mo)$0 (Open Source)
Digital Delivery App$1,200/year (Premium tier Sky Pilot/SendOwl)$399/year (EDD Extended Pass)
Enterprise Cloud HostingIncluded in platform fee$335.88/year ($27.99/mo)
External Gateway Penalty$600/year (0.5% transaction fee)$0 (No platform penalty)
Total Annual Base Cost$6,588$734.88

Note: Standard payment processor fees (like Stripe’s 2.9% + $0.30) are excluded from this table as they apply equally to both platforms.

The data highlights a massive discrepancy. By choosing the Shopify route for digital goods, you are burning over $5,800 a year simply for the privilege of renting their infrastructure. That is capital stripped directly from your profit margins.

In contrast, the WordPress architecture operates on a highly optimized, predictable cost structure. I detail the exact server configuration behind this calculation in my breakdown of the $27.99/Month WordPress Server Architecture I Use to Scale B2B Agency Sites. You allocate a fraction of the budget to high-performance cloud hosting and a single EDD software license, retaining absolute control over your digital storefront while reinvesting the saved capital into aggressive SEO and marketing campaigns.

Performance, Architecture & Core Web Vitals (Google SGE Factor)

WordPress offers superior Core Web Vitals and Time to First Byte (TTFB) optimization for digital product stores because it allows root-level server access for advanced caching and headless architecture, unlike Shopify’s restricted Liquid templating system. In 2026, passing Google’s strict Core Web Vitals assessment is no longer just a technical benchmark. It is a mandatory requirement for visibility in the Search Generative Experience (SGE) and global organic rankings.

Every millisecond delay in loading a digital product landing page actively destroys your conversion rate. While Shopify provides a fast global CDN by default, you have zero control over the server environment. You cannot optimize database queries, you cannot implement custom object caching algorithms, and you are locked into their Liquid rendering engine. If a third-party app script bloats your frontend, your only option is to delete the app and lose the functionality.

If you are unfamiliar with the specific business impact of these metrics, I highly recommend reading my analysis on What Are LCP, CLS, and INP? A Non-Technical Guide for ROI. For the purpose of this architectural comparison, the focus must remain on execution.

A properly configured WordPress 6.x environment destroys SaaS performance limits. Because you have absolute root access, you can deploy a LiteSpeed Web Server paired with Redis Object Caching. This combination stores complex database queries (like user license verifications or dynamic pricing tables) in RAM, delivering the payload to the browser in milliseconds.

For true enterprise scalability, WordPress allows you to decouple the frontend entirely. By leveraging WPGraphQL, you can serve your digital products through a Headless Next.js frontend deployed on Vercel or AWS. This delivers instantaneous, app-like navigation that Shopify cannot replicate natively. I cover the exact technical and financial benefits of this transition in the WordPress to Next.js App Router Migration: Enterprise ROI guide.

Ultimately, architecture dictates performance. SaaS restricts you to a shared performance baseline. A self-hosted environment gives you the technical levers to engineer a millisecond-perfect user experience.

Security, File Protection & Global Compliance (2026 Standards)

Securing digital products requires offloading heavy files to enterprise cloud storage like AWS S3 to prevent server exhaustion while enforcing strict download limits and global tax compliance. When selling digital assets, your primary security threat is not physical inventory theft, but unauthorized hotlinking and software piracy.

Shopify handles baseline file protection through its native or third-party apps, generating secure expiring download links. If you are distributing 5GB software builds or massive design assets, routing that traffic through standard SaaS servers can sometimes bottleneck the delivery process or incur steep tier-upgrade costs on your delivery app.

WordPress paired with Easy Digital Downloads provides a distinct architectural advantage for file security and bandwidth management. You can natively offload all digital assets to Amazon Web Services (AWS) S3. The WordPress server handles the lightweight database query and checkout authentication, while AWS securely serves the heavy file directly to the customer using expiring, signed URLs. Your storefront remains exceptionally fast regardless of concurrent download spikes during a major product launch.

Beyond file protection, global e-commerce in 2026 mandates strict adherence to data privacy laws and digital VAT or GST collection. Shopify simplifies some basic tax calculations natively. Absolute control over data residency, however, requires a self-hosted environment. If you operate in strictly regulated B2B markets, you must audit your infrastructure thoroughly. I have detailed the exact technical requirements for this in my Enterprise WordPress GDPR & CCPA Compliance Audit Guide. Self-hosting guarantees your customer data never sits on a third-party server without your explicit architectural consent.

The Verdict: Which Platform is Right for You?

The choice between Shopify and WordPress depends entirely on your technical resources and business model; Shopify favors rapid deployment for simple files, while WordPress offers maximum ROI and custom licensing for complex digital ecosystems.

Choose Shopify (Advanced/Plus) if:

  • Speed of deployment is your absolute highest priority.
  • You have zero budget for server infrastructure or ongoing technical management.
  • You are selling simple digital products like basic PDF guides or small audio files where third-party delivery apps will not aggressively bottleneck your profit margins.
  • Your revenue model can comfortably absorb monthly platform subscriptions and external payment gateway penalties without risking cash flow.

Choose WordPress (Easy Digital Downloads) if:

  • You are building a high-ROI business and refuse to surrender thousands of dollars annually to recurring SaaS platform fees.
  • You sell complex digital goods like software licenses, proprietary code, or heavy digital assets that require robust AWS S3 offloading.
  • You demand absolute ownership over your server architecture, database schemas, and customer data.
  • You want the technical freedom to scale into a Headless Next.js architecture to dominate Core Web Vitals standards and provide an app-like user experience.

Scalability Requires Unrestricted Architecture

Scaling a digital product business demands an infrastructure that does not penalize your revenue growth with restrictive platform fees. Every dollar spent on renting SaaS architecture is capital stolen from your marketing budget and product development lifecycle. True B2B scalability requires building on owned assets where you dictate the backend rules, control the server performance, and retain complete profit margins.

Building a lightning-fast, secure, and high-converting WordPress store requires precise technical execution. You cannot risk your digital assets on amateur setups or bloated multi-purpose themes that drag down server response times. If you want to bypass the technical learning curve and launch a highly optimized platform immediately, partnering with an expert Easy Digital Downloads developer ensures your digital storefront is built for maximum conversions and zero bloat. Secure your revenue streams by owning your architecture.

Frequently Asked Questions (FAQ)

Can I sell digital products on WordPress without WooCommerce?

Yes, you can sell digital products on WordPress without WooCommerce by utilizing Easy Digital Downloads (EDD). EDD is specifically engineered for non-physical goods, offering a lighter database schema, faster checkout routing, and built-in software licensing without the unnecessary shipping and inventory bloat of WooCommerce.

How much does Shopify take from digital downloads?

Shopify takes a base monthly subscription fee plus a transaction fee ranging from 0.5% to 2% if you use a third-party payment gateway instead of Shopify Payments. To deliver large digital files reliably, you will also pay recurring monthly fees for third-party apps like SendOwl or Sky Pilot, which scale up in cost based on your storage and order volume.

Is Easy Digital Downloads better than Shopify?

Easy Digital Downloads is better than Shopify for selling digital products if you require complex software licensing, zero platform transaction fees, and complete ownership of your database architecture. Shopify is better only if you require instant deployment and are willing to pay premium monthly SaaS fees to avoid server management responsibilities.

Can I migrate my digital store from Shopify to WordPress?

Yes, you can migrate your digital store from Shopify to WordPress by exporting your customer data, order history, and product catalog via CSV, then utilizing REST API endpoints or specific migration tools to map that data into the Easy Digital Downloads database schema. This migration instantly eliminates your monthly platform fees and restores your profit margins.

Deploy Blueprint to:
WordPress Architect

Fachremy Putra

WordPress Architect & UX Engineer with 20+ years of experience. Specializing in high-performance enterprise architectures, Core Web Vitals optimization, and zero-bloat Elementor builds.

root@fachremyputra:~/secure-channel

Initiate Secure Comms

Join elite B2B founders receiving my private WordPress architecture blueprints directly to their inbox. No spam, pure engineering.

~ $